Abstract
The utility model discloses a printing device for processing aluminum foil paper, which comprises a supporting mechanism for placing unprocessed aluminum foil paper, a collecting mechanism arranged on the supporting mechanism and used for rotationally collecting the processed aluminum foil paper, and a printing mechanism arranged on one side of the collecting mechanism and used for moving up and down to adjust the distance, wherein the printing mechanism is arranged on the supporting mechanism and comprises two connecting plates, two connecting plates are symmetrically arranged, a second rotating motor is arranged in front of each connecting plate, and a printing roller is arranged at the output end of each second rotating motor. The beneficial effects are that: the distance between the wool roller and the printing roller can be adjusted at any time by adjusting the arrangement of the wool roller by moving up and down, so that the printing integrity is ensured; through the arrangement of the guide roller, the aluminum foil paper is ensured not to deviate in the printing process; the aluminum foil paper after printing is collected through rotation, so that manual collection is not needed, and labor is saved.

Background
While guaranteeing the internal quality of cigarettes, cigarette industry enterprises pay more and more attention to development and utilization of cigarette packaging inner liners-aluminum foil paper, and pictures and texts are printed on the inner liners, so that the cigarette aluminum foil paper enters a brand new development period with the functions of combining pictures and texts, being wonderful and preventing moisture and counterfeiting.
The utility model provides a through retrieving current patent number for CN202121681173.6, a printing device for aluminum foil paper processing, the on-line screen storage device comprises a base, the equal fixedly connected with backup pad in both sides at base top, the top of base just is located fixedly connected with installing frame between two backup pads, the left side at base top is provided with power unit, power unit includes power frame and belt, one side and backup pad fixed connection of power frame, the both ends of backup pad opposite side all have the rotary rod through pivot swing joint, the bottom fixedly connected with supporting shoe of installing frame inner chamber, the seal groove has been seted up at the top of supporting shoe, the inner chamber of supporting shoe and the inner chamber of installing frame are respectively through pivot swing joint head rod and second connecting rod, the surface that head rod and second connecting rod are located installing frame and supporting shoe inner chamber one end is fixedly connected with wheel roller and stamp wheel respectively, and the outside that the one end of stamp wheel extends to the supporting shoe through the stamp groove.
The distance between the printing wheel and the roller cannot be adjusted, and uneven printing of the aluminum foil paper during printing is easy to cause.

The utility model is further described below with reference to the accompanying drawings:
as shown in fig. 1 to 4, a printing device for processing aluminum foil paper comprises a supporting mechanism 1 for placing unprocessed aluminum foil paper, a collecting mechanism 3 which is arranged on the supporting mechanism 1 and used for rotationally collecting the processed aluminum foil paper, and a printing mechanism 2 which is arranged on one side of the collecting mechanism 3 and used for moving up and down to adjust the distance, wherein the printing mechanism 2 is arranged on the supporting mechanism 1.
In this embodiment: the supporting mechanism 1 comprises a bottom plate 101, four bases 102 are uniformly arranged at four corners below the bottom plate 101, two first fixing plates 103 are symmetrically arranged above the bottom plate 101, a first rotating motor 104 is arranged in front of the first fixing plates 103, a first rotating shaft 105 is arranged at the output end of the first rotating motor 104, the bases 102 and the bottom plate 101 are welded together, the bottom plate 101 is rectangular, the bases 102 are used for supporting, and the first rotating motor 104 drives the first rotating shaft 105 to rotate.
In this embodiment: the printing mechanism 2 comprises a connecting plate 201, two connecting plates 201 are symmetrically arranged, a second rotating motor 202 is arranged in front of the connecting plate 201, a printing roller 203 is arranged at the output end of the second rotating motor 202, a lifting motor 205 is arranged in the connecting plate 201, a threaded rod 206 is arranged at the output end of the lifting motor 205, a sliding block 207 is arranged on the threaded rod 206, wool rollers 208 are arranged between the sliding blocks 207, a plurality of guide rollers 204 are arranged between the connecting plates 201, the sliding block 207 and the connecting plate 201 are in sliding connection, the number of the guide rollers 204 is four, each two guide rollers 204 is a group, the second rotating motor 202 drives the printing roller 203 to rotate, the lifting motor 205 drives the threaded rod 206 to rotate so as to drive the sliding block 207 to move under the support of the connecting plate 201;
in this embodiment: the collection mechanism 3 comprises two second fixing plates 301, wherein the two second fixing plates 301 are symmetrically arranged, a third rotating motor 302 is arranged in front of the second fixing plates 301, a second rotating shaft 303 is arranged at the output end of the third rotating motor 302, the third rotating motor 302 is connected with the second fixing plates 301 through bolts, and the third rotating motor 302 drives the second rotating shaft 303 to rotate.
Working principle: the aluminum foil paper to be printed is sleeved on the first rotating shaft 105, one end of the aluminum foil paper passes through a position between the wool roller 208 and the printing roller 203 through the guide roller 204 and is fixed on the second rotating shaft 303, then the lifting motor 205 drives the threaded rod 206 to rotate so as to drive the sliding block 207 to move under the support of the connecting plate 201, the distance between the wool roller 208 and the printing roller 203 is adjusted to a proper position, then the first rotating motor 104 drives the first rotating shaft 105 to rotate so as to release more aluminum foil paper, the second rotating motor 202 drives the printing roller 203 to rotate so as to print the passing aluminum foil paper, and after printing is finished, the third rotating motor 302 drives the second rotating shaft 303 to rotate so as to collect the printed aluminum foil paper.
